Transaction 531bc7b781a0c96e0b8f7a636b245ed7012be43b3f4a7e9da160555343ac4872

1 Input
2 Outputs
  • 531bc7b781a0c96e0b8f7a636b245ed7012be43b3f4a7e9da160555343ac4872:0
  • value  1562490960
    address  myPk9rPysusuttzqb39MNzVy4SXajyFPLA
  • 531bc7b781a0c96e0b8f7a636b245ed7012be43b3f4a7e9da160555343ac4872:1
  • value  312500000
    address  muYUVW2Js7WwuGKrKKiETGkPipBm4kseWV